Output 23123030da1fbbca60d26b988907eec239edfef6c4e3ef4e26ad26e0128f1e3d:7

value
377317
script pubkey
OP_0 OP_PUSHBYTES_32 a0cf0a6b12ca330326e2b31e2e0a1fbe4855b4076fbad18074899227711c2129
address
bc1q5r8s56cjegesxfhzkv0zuzslhey9tdq8d7adrqr53xfzwuguyy5sngmnsv
transaction
23123030da1fbbca60d26b988907eec239edfef6c4e3ef4e26ad26e0128f1e3d
confirmations
126976
spent
true